What is divalproex 125 mg used for?

Divalproex sodium is used to treat certain types of seizures (epilepsy). This medicine is an anticonvulsant that works in the brain tissue to stop seizures. Divalproex sodium is also used to treat the manic phase of bipolar disorder (manic-depressive illness) and helps prevent migraine headaches.

Can divalproex get u high?

No, taking divalproex shouldn’t make you feel “high.” But feeling high may be a symptom of a manic episode related tobipolar disorder. Manic episodes are periods of extremely high energy and excitement that affect your daily life. Divalproex is used to treat manic episodes related to bipolar disorder.

Is divalproex a controlled substance?

Divalproex sodium 500 mg is not a controlled substance under the Controlled Substances Act (CSA).

What is this pill – with ‘U-S 182’ imprint?

Pill with imprint U-S 182 is Pink, Elliptical / Oval and has been identified as Divalproex Sodium Delayed-Release 500 mg. It is supplied by Upsher-Smith Laboratories, Inc. Divalproex sodium is used in the treatment of bipolar disorder; mania; migraine prevention; epilepsy and belongs to the drug class fatty acid derivative anticonvulsants.
